1. An electrode for use in miniaturized sensor applications, comprising;

  • an electrically conductive element;

    a first layer of salt on the surface of said electrically conductive element, said first layer having a cation in common with some portion of said electrically conductive element;

    a second layer consisting essentially of at least one salt providing a coating on said first layer, said second layer having an anion in common with said first salt layer; and

    a membrane surrounding said second layer;

    wherein said membrane is selected from the group consisting of solution permeable membranes and ion-selective membranes;

    wherein the electrode is completely anhydrous when formed.
